CAN 120 Ohm terminating resistor missing on V1.3 #8

Open Interfredzo opened 9 months ago

Interfredzo commented 9 months ago

The 120 ohm terminating resistor is missing on the actual PCB.

See JP3 and R18 on the shematics.

thisiscam commented 8 months ago

I can verify this on my board. The CANH and CANL are completely disconnected with no termination resistors in between. This board doesn't seem to function correctly either --- I get consistent MCU timeouts on this board.

Interfredzo commented 8 months ago

This is also the case on v1.3b. Soldering pads are present now compared to V1.3 but the resistor is missing. (Labeling for both boards is v1.3 though). I got a replacement board from FYSETC after the fuse and tmc driver blew up because i followed the manual ...

I soldered a 120ohm 0805 resistor to R18 now it's working.

To bad FYSETC is sending out boards which couldn't function in first place (resitors missing or not even planed). Or which blow up because the docu is not updated.

At least the customer support was fast in sending a replacement. And the wiki is updated now. Would be nice if FYSETC will update their wiki so that everyone knows there needs to be a 120R if you use this as CAN end node (which is the default case for most users and also how fysetc docu dhows it)

edit:

  1. yes i know my soldering is bad
  2. if you have an older board you could also solder a 120R 0805 SMD resitstor between CANL and CANH solder pads
